How they compare

Bhutan currently reports 0.8031 kt against 0.4745 kt in Tuvalu, a difference of 0.3286 kt.

That makes Bhutan's figure about 1.7 times Tuvalu's.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 34 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Bhutan ahead.

Bhutan ranks 156th and Tuvalu ranks 157th of 169 countries.

Bhutan has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Bhutan Tuvalu Difference Ahead
1990s 3.51 kt 0.3477 kt 3.16 kt Bhutan
2000s 0.702 kt 0.3517 kt 0.3503 kt Bhutan
2010s 0.6616 kt 0.4037 kt 0.2579 kt Bhutan
2020s 0.8032 kt 0.4683 kt 0.3349 kt Bhutan

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ions Totals summarizes the gre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ions disseminated in the FAOSTAT Climate Change domains of emissions from agrifood systems. Data are computed following the Tier 1 methods of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 1996; 1997; 2000; 2002; 2006; 2014). Emissions from other economic sectors as defined by the IPCC are also disseminated in the domain for completeness.
